"Well-established and innovative young scholars present new prehistoric data, new methods and theories to investigate ancient forager lifeways and hunter-gatherer variability across the globe. It extends beyond ethnographers and historians to argue that only through archaeological research can the full range of hunter-gatherer variability be documented"--Provided by publisher.
